It's not bad per say. IPA tends to be grabby and will marr/scratch soft paint when wiping off. Eraser helps with lubrication, but glass wow is the best I've used.
From the above article: "(The Chemists) recommendation was for approximately a 10% dilution of IPA to water solution. The reason for this recommendation besides their chemistry background, is that a strong solution of IPA can stain and even soften some clear coat paints."
